OO09 TMY is a 2010 Vauxhall Combo in White with a 1,248c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2010 Vauxhall Combo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.4% with a typical mileage of 74,357 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Combo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 161,120 recorded failures. If you're considering buying OO09 TMY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Combo typ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 16 years old, this Vauxhall Combo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
